In light of recent escalating tensions and ongoing security concerns, many international airlines like Air France, Emirates, LOT Polish Airlines, Transavia, Lufthansa, British Airways, Ryanair, Sundair, United have been forced to adjust, suspend, or cancel their flights to and from key destinations in the Middle East, particularly Tel Aviv, Israel, and Beirut, Lebanon. The current geopolitical situation in the region has led to a widespread disruption of global air services, impacting both passenger travel and cargo operations. Several airlines have temporarily suspended their services as a safety measure, awaiting further updates on the security situation. The decision has affected hundreds of flights, stranding passengers and disrupting global travel routes. For airlines and passengers alike, this has added significant challenges to the aviation industry, which is already grappling with post-pandemic recovery and fuel cost pressures.
